‘Absolutely blown away’: Randeep Hooda lauds Ranveer Singh’s ‘Dhurandhar’, condemns witch-hunt
Randeep Hooda praised Aditya Dhar’s blockbuster ‘Dhurandhar’, calling it “completely amazing” and urging fair judgment amid criticism. Sharing his review on X, he lauded the direction, writing, and performances of Ranveer Singh, Akshaye Khanna, and others. Drawing parallels with ‘Swatantrya Veer Savarkar’, Hooda applauded Dhar’s resilience and the film’s success.

Randeep Hooda has come forward in support of ‘Dhurandhar’, joining several others from the film fraternity who have praised the movie. Sharing his thoughts on the Ranveer Singh and Akshaye Khanna starrer, Hooda said the film left him “completely amazed.” He also spoke out against what he described as the undue criticism and targeted reaction the blockbuster has faced.

Randeep Hooda calls for fair judgment

Taking to X (formerly Twitter) on Friday, Randeep voiced his appreciation for Aditya Dhar’s ‘Dhurandhar’ while condemning the negative narratives surrounding it. The actor encouraged audiences to watch the film with an open mind and judge it based on its cinematic quality alone.

Actor shares glowing review on social media

Sharing the poster, Randeep wrote, “Absolutely blown away by Dhurandhar. Huge congratulations to @jiostudios @AdityaDharFilms the direction is sharp, the writing powerful, the BGM electric, and the vision unmistakable. Stellar work by Akshaye Khanna, @RanveerOfficial, @ActorMadhavan, @rampalarjun, @duttsanjay, @bolbedibol and the entire cast, each one bringing intensity and depth that stays with you long after”.

Draws parallels with Swatantrya Veer Savarkar

He continued, “Watching its journey reminds me of what we faced during Swatantrya Veer Savarkar , the same scrutiny, the same hurdles, the same witch-hunt. Savarkar and I walked through our storms too. I’m glad to see Aditya emerge stronger and victorious. Well deserved.”

Spy thriller rooted in real events

‘Dhurandhar’, directed by Aditya Dhar, revolves around Hamza, an Indian intelligence agent who penetrates deep into Pakistan to infiltrate the notorious gang led by Rehman Dakait. Inspired by true events such as the 2001 Parliament attack and the 26/11 Mumbai terror assaults, the film offers a gripping portrayal of the long-standing tensions between India and Pakistan.

Box office triumph and upcoming sequel

The film combines elements of spying, crime and intelligence drama, featuring stellar performances by Akshaye Khanna, Sanjay Dutt, Arjun Rampal and R. Madhavan. The movie, directed by Aditya Dhar, has witnessed phenomenal box office success, raking in over ₹180 crore in India, as reported by Sacnilk.com. Its sequel is already in the works and is scheduled to hit theatres on March 19 next year.
